doveadm rebuild: Failed to add attachment keywords
Greetings,
I'm using the current dovecot release 2.3.10 and I try to rebuild mailboxes with broken attachment paths.
When I run this command:
doveadm rebuild attachments -u user@example.com ALL
I runs fine for 6199 of 6223 messages and fails then at message 6200 with this message:
doveadm(user@example.com): Error: Mailbox INBOX: UID=6200: read(attachments-connector(/MailStore/mail/mailboxes/CFEE0E67-6269-4AD3-8DED-6AB71A8E4BD7/dbox/mailboxes/INBOX/dbox-Mails/u.6200)) failed: read(/MailStore/mail/attachment/b9/52/b952b91441e53d3bb57453af2df66bb003e551f4-e94b170ff8bb685e943f0000162bf795-5d0b3129034c8957284d00007dfcf92d-6200[base64:19 b/l]) failed: open(/MailStore/mail/attachment/b9/52/b952b91441e53d3bb57453af2df66bb003e551f4-e94b170ff8bb685e943f0000162bf795-5d0b3129034c8957284d00007dfcf92d-6200) failed: No such file or directory (read reason=) doveadm(user@example.com): Error: Mailbox INBOX: UID=6200: read(attachments-connector(/MailStore/mail/mailboxes/CFEE0E67-6269-4AD3-8DED-6AB71A8E4BD7/dbox/mailboxes/INBOX/dbox-Mails/u.6200)) failed: read(/MailStore/mail/attachment/b9/52/b952b91441e53d3bb57453af2df66bb003e551f4-e94b170ff8bb685e943f0000162bf795-5d0b3129034c8957284d00007dfcf92d-6200[base64:19 b/l]) failed: open(/MailStore/mail/attachment/b9/52/b952b91441e53d3bb57453af2df66bb003e551f4-e94b170ff8bb685e943f0000162bf795-5d0b3129034c8957284d00007dfcf92d-6200) failed: No such file or directory (read reason=) doveadm(user@example.com): Error: Mailbox INBOX: UID=6200: Failed to add attachment keywords: mail_get_parts() failed: Mailbox INBOX: UID=6200: read(attachments-connector(/MailStore/mail/mailboxes/CFEE0E67-6269-4AD3-8DED-6AB71A8E4BD7/dbox/mailboxes/INBOX/dbox-Mails/u.6200)) failed: read(/MailStore/mail/attachment/b9/52/b952b91441e53d3bb57453af2df66bb003e551f4-e94b170ff8bb685e943f0000162bf795-5d0b3129034c8957284d00007dfcf92d-6200[base64:19 b/l]) failed: open(/MailStore/mail/attachment/b9/52/b952b91441e53d3bb57453af2df66bb003e551f4-e94b170ff8bb685e943f0000162bf795-5d0b3129034c8957284d00007dfcf92d-6200) failed: No such file or directory (read reason=) 6200 error
Assuming the attachments are still there, what would I need to do to 'fix' that? And if I can't fix it, can 'rebuild' skip the error and go on rebuilding the rest?
TIA,
p@rick
-- [*] sys4 AG
https://sys4.de, +49 (89) 30 90 46 64 Schleißheimer Straße 26/MG,80333 München
Sitz der Gesellschaft: München, Amtsgericht München: HRB 199263 Vorstand: Patrick Ben Koetter, Marc Schiffbauer, Wolfgang Stief Aufsichtsratsvorsitzender: Florian Kirstein
On 26 Mar 2020, at 10:02, Patrick Ben Koetter <p@sys4.de> wrote:
And if I can't fix it, can 'rebuild' skip the error and go on rebuilding the rest?
Can you move the mail file in question to another mail folder and rebuild?
-- The older you get the more you need the people you knew when you were young.
participants (2)
-
@lbutlr
-
Patrick Ben Koetter